My welsh sec a mare has never had any problems with her legs, but a couple of weeks ago her back legs started to fill overnight (shes out 24/7) i was a bit confused that it wasnt every night but scattered like filled one day then not for 2 then filled for 3 days. But she wasnt lame so i wasnt worried but then after about a week of that one of her hind tendons was v.swollen and hot so i took her into her stable overnight to see how she was in the morning.

Still lame but not as swollen the next morning so i left her in and bandaged her legs for support thinking she had sprained a tendon. The next day the swelling was gone and she was totally sound so i turned her out and had no problems for 3 days then it was hot and swollen again.

Before people jump on me my vet is out monday for her vaccs so am going to ask her then, but im just curious, has anyone experianced anything simmilar?
 
Didnt want to read and run so yes only the vet can truely tell you whats wrong as the symptoms can be something or nothing. I would be careful to restrict her access to rich grass as a precaution and keep an eye on her heart rate and temperature as that can indicate an infection that requires a more urgent appointment
